:lateral: How many folk's would be interested in a group buy for a complete powder coated sub frame (1st.gen or 2nd.gen) that would include the following,Sub frame,dropped steering arms,New in the box GM C-6 componets w/reworked spindles,New quick steer rack & pinion &tie rod ends,Pro-1 alum.coil overs w/ chrome springs, std 13"C-6 frt.brakes,Speedway splined sway bar w/ pre bent arms,1/2 rod end links,rod end spacer cones,satin black powder coat,Complete hardware & shim kit,& shipped to a business address for a great price.If we could get 5 units ordered I could do the deal for ($6,450.00)PM me or Email me at [email protected] Thank's Scott M.:lateral:

Is there a possibility of seeing anything like this in the future?I have had a total of 12 member's asking for a quote for a complete sub frame.So I sat down and worked out what I could sell everything needed.I some may not want the std. C-5/C-6 style brakes.But others won't want a more pricey brake package.As far as the rear suspension go's,Kevin and I are testing the rear suspension set up in his 69 camaro.It seem's to working real well so far.My 3 &4 link set up I have built require cutting up the car floor pans.Kevin's 2 link trailing arm set up require's very little floor work.By mid suumer we will know how well it really work's.Call me and we can discuss it.Thank's Scott
